Sophie Weil is a scholar working on Genetics, Molecular Biology and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Sophie Weil has authored 6 papers receiving a total of 300 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Genetics, 3 papers in Molecular Biology and 2 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Sophie Weil's work include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ers), Cell Image Analysis Techniques (1 paper) and Brain Metastases and Treatment (1 paper). Sophie Weil is often cited by papers focused on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ers), Cell Image Analysis Techniques (1 paper) and Brain Metastases and Treatment (1 paper). Sophie Weil coll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Austria. Sophie Weil's co-authors include Erik Jung, Matthias Osswald, Wolfgang Wick, Frank Winkler, Miriam Ratliff, Daniel Hänggi, Julia Grosch, Gergely Solecki, Dieter Lemke and Andreas von Deimling and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Cancer Research and Neuro-Oncology.
